Latest Patents

Hideo Sawada's latest patents showcase his expertise in measuring fluid flow rates accurately. One of his notable inventions is the "Electromagnetic Flow Meter Excitation Circuit," which utilizes an excitation circuit to measure flow rate values based on electromotive force. This system employs an excitation coil placed outside the measurement tube, supplying excitation current that interacts with the fluid, allowing for precise detection of the electromotive force through electrodes positioned on the measurement tube.

Another significant invention is the "Field Instrument Having a Current Control Element," which introduces a variable resistance element within the current supply path. This innovative design optimizes the operation of alarm driving circuits by controlling the resistance to ensure sufficient power is always delivered to essential components, such as a CPU, even during alarm conditions.
